  4. DetectiveVader Avatar

    Keep a close eye on the dog. Make sure he’s eating and drinking.
    He may just pass the wire, but I’d call any local vet in the morning to ask their recommendation.

    Don’t be too nervous about asking your brother for the dog’s regular vet. He can still have a good time at Disney knowing his dog is getting the best care from you. You wouldn’t want anything to go south and not have let him known.

    If he’s short of breath or more lethargic than normal, go to an emergency vet.

    These things happen. Just keep an eye on the dog and his behavior to be sure he’s not having a difficult time.

    Then breathe a sigh of relief when you pick up a big dog turd with the charger in it. Good luck!
